About

Muhammad Nomani Kabir is a scholar working on Biomedical Engineering, Computer Vision and Pattern Recognition and Electrical and Electronic Engineering. According to data from OpenAlex, Muhammad Nomani Kabir has authored 54 papers receiving a total of 1.2k ind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Biomedical Engineering, 11 papers in Computer Vision and Pattern Recognition and 8 papers in Electrical and Electronic Engineering. Recurrent topics in Muhammad Nomani Kabir’s work include Nanofluid Flow and Heat Transfer (9 papers), Advanced Steganography and Watermarking Techniques (5 papers) and Transportation Planning and Optimization (5 papers). Muhammad Nomani Kabir is often cited by papers focused on Nanofluid Flow and Heat Transfer (9 papers), Advanced Steganography and Watermarking Techniques (5 papers) and Transportation Planning and Optimization (5 papers). Muhammad Nomani Kabir collaborates with scholars based in Malaysia, Saudi Arabia and Bangladesh. Muhammad Nomani Kabir's co-authors include Yasser M. Alginahi, Omar Tayan, Ferda Ernawan, Md. Jashim Uddin and O. Anwar Bég and has published in prestigious journals such as International Journal of Heat and Mass Transfer, IEEE Access and Computers & Mathematics with Applications.
